The Challenges of Foraging and Sustenance
A significant portion of a grizzly bear’s life is dedicated to the constant search for food. Their diet is incredibly diverse, ranging from berries and roots to fish, small mammals, and occasionally larger prey. However, the availability of these resources fluctuates dramatically throughout the year and based on regional variations. In the spring, bears emerge from their winter dens depleted and hungry, focusing on readily available sources like newly sprouted vegetation and scavenged carcasses. As the seasons progress, their foraging strategies adapt to exploit seasonal abundance, such as salmon runs in coastal areas or the ripening of berries in mountainous regions. The success of their foraging efforts directly impacts their ability to build up fat reserves necessary for surviving the long winter months. Competition with other bears and human activity can significantly reduce access to these vital resources, intensifying the challenges they face.
Seasonal Variations in Diet
The dietary shifts a grizzly undergoes throughout the year are remarkable examples of adaptability. During the fall, bears enter a phase known as hyperphagia, characterized by an intense increase in food consumption. This behavior is crucial for accumulating the substantial fat reserves required to endure hibernation. They will consume almost anything they can find, including nuts, fruits, insects, and even carrion. The specific composition of their diet during hyperphagia heavily depends on local availability. Coastal bears, with access to salmon, build fat reserves exceptionally quickly. Inland bears may focus more on berries and roots, requiring them to forage for longer hours. This natural cycle showcases the bear’s intimate connection to its environment and its capacity to exploit seasonal opportunities.
| Spring | New vegetation, carrion, insects | Opportunistic scavenging, browsing |
| Summer | Berries, fish (salmon), small mammals | Active foraging, salmon fishing |
| Fall | Nuts, berries, insects, carrion | Hyperphagia, maximizing calorie intake |
| Winter | Stored fat reserves | Hibernation, minimal activity |
Understanding these dietary nuances is key to comprehending the challenges grizzlies face, particularly in light of changing environmental conditions. Climate change is altering the timing of seasonal events, disrupting the availability of key food sources and creating additional stress for these animals.
Navigating Territorial Boundaries and Social Dynamics
Grizzly bears are generally solitary creatures, but they maintain complex social structures shaped by territoriality and mating opportunities. Male grizzlies establish and defend large territories, encompassing diverse habitats and food sources. These territories often overlap with those of females, but direct confrontations are typically avoided unless resources are scarce or during mating season. Communication occurs through scent marking, clawing trees, and vocalizations, establishing dominance and conveying information about individual identity. Young bears learn essential survival skills from their mothers, including foraging techniques, predator avoidance, and territorial awareness, before eventually venturing off to establish their own territories. The constant negotiation of these territorial boundaries, whether through avoidance or occasional conflict, is a fundamental aspect of their existence.
The Role of Scent Marking
Scent marking plays a vital role in grizzly bear communication, serving as a complex system for conveying information about identity, reproductive status, and territorial boundaries. Bears have scent glands located on their feet, flanks, and around their genitals, which they use to deposit scent onto trees, rocks, and other prominent features of the landscape. These scent marks contain unique chemical signatures that can be detected by other bears, even from considerable distances. Males utilize scent marking extensively during the breeding season to attract females and advertise their dominance. Females may use scent marking to signal their readiness to mate. The interpretation of these scent signals is crucial for avoiding unnecessary confrontations and maintaining social order within the bear population.
- Territorial boundaries are established and maintained through scent marking.
- Reproductive status is communicated via scent signals.
- Dominance hierarchies are reinforced by scent-based communication.
- Individual identity is conveyed through unique chemical signatures.
This sophisticated communication system highlights the intelligence and social complexity of these often-misunderstood animals.
The Impact of Human Encroachment on Grizzly Habitats
One of the most significant threats facing grizzly bear populations today is the increasing encroachment of human activities into their natural habitats. Road construction, residential development, and resource extraction fragment bear habitats, limiting access to vital foraging areas and disrupting their movements. This fragmentation also increases the likelihood of human-bear encounters, often resulting in conflicts. Bears attracted to human food sources, such as garbage or improperly stored food, may become habituated to humans, increasing the risk of dangerous interactions. The loss of connectivity between bear populations can also lead to reduced genetic diversity and increased vulnerability to local extinction events. Careful land-use planning and responsible human behavior are essential for mitigating the negative impacts of human encroachment on grizzly bear habitats.
Mitigation Strategies for Human-Bear Conflicts
Numerous strategies can be employed to minimize human-bear conflicts and promote coexistence. Implementing bear-resistant garbage containers, educating the public about proper food storage practices, and establishing buffer zones between human settlements and bear habitats are all effective measures. Also, responsible recreation, such as hiking in groups and carrying bear spray, can significantly reduce the risk of encounters. Furthermore, wildlife corridors—protected areas that connect fragmented habitats—can facilitate bear movement and maintain genetic connectivity. Supporting conservation organizations dedicated to grizzly bear research and protection is also crucial. Proactive measures are far more effective and humane than reactive responses to conflicts.

The Role of Conservation Efforts and Habitat Restoration
Protecting grizzly bears requires a multi-faceted approach that encompasses habitat conservation, population monitoring, and proactive management strategies. Designating critical habitat areas, implementing regulations to limit development in sensitive ecosystems, and enforcing anti-poaching laws are crucial steps. Habitat restoration projects, such as reforestation and stream restoration, can help to enhance the quality and connectivity of bear habitats. Ongoing population monitoring allows scientists to track bear numbers, assess their health, and identify emerging threats. Collaborative efforts involving government agencies, conservation organizations, and local communities are essential for achieving lasting conservation success.
